THE USE OF QUANTUM TEACHING IN SPEAKING CLASS AT LAKIDENDE UNIVERSITY (A CASE STUDY)

The research was aimed at investigating the use of quantum teaching in speaking class in Lakidende University. The method of this study was a case study in order to explore and describe the phenomenon of the use of quantum teaching. The data were obtained through classroom observation, interview and questionnaire. This study was conducted at University Lakidende which was involving an English teacher and thirty five students of speaking class at the 2nd semester. Based on the result of the study, the researcher found the teacher motivated student in learning speaking by giving picture, teacher created enjoyable learning situation by asking their opinion of the learning topic then the teacher was activated students in learning speaking by making group discussion and presentation. The researcher also found the component of quantum teaching in the speaking class namely growing component, experiencing component, naming component, demonstrating component, repeating component and celebrating component. In conclusion, the use of quantum teaching in speaking class helped the students’ speaking ability at Lakidende University.
